Survey logic allows to design any logical conditions for surveys and test. Conditions can be based on any event, including certain answer choice selection, collector data, contact data or device type, that is used by the respondent.
Available types of logic
|End survey||Finishes survey.|
|Go to page||Moves respondent to the selected page.|
|Hide page||Hides selected page.|
|Hide question||Hides selected question.|
|Show page||Displays selected page.|
|Show question||Displays selected question.|
Available types of expressions
|QUESTION||Logic based on questions.|
|PAGE||Logic based on pages.|
|BLOCK||Logic based on blocks.|
|COLLECTOR||Logic based on collector data.|
|CONTACT||Logic based on contact data.|
|DEVICE||Logic based on device type (pc, tablet, smartphone).|
To add survey logic :
Logic example 1 - Go to page
Survey question logic has been set on page 2. The respondent will be redirected to page 3 if he/she selects answer choice A, or to page 4 if he/she selects answer choice B.
Logic example 2 - Go to page
Survey question logic has been set on page 2. Page question logic has been set on page 4. The respondent will be redirected to page 3 if he/she selects answer choice A, or to page 5 if he/she selects answer choice B. Page logic on page 4 will redirect respondent to page 7 regardless the answer he/she will provide
Logic example 3 - Show page
For example, if the respondent selects answer choice A he will see page 3, if he selects B he will see page 4 and if he selects both A and B he will see pages 3 and 4.
+ Logic example - show page
+ Logic example - show question
NOTE. In order to create survey logic you need to create survey first, it means add questions and if needed add pages. To add pages press Add page button.
Functionality is available for Starter, Standard, Professional and Enterprise plan. Depending on the subscription plan survey logic will allow you to use questions and pages (Starter, Standard) or advanced features like collectors, contacts or device type (Professional, Enterprise).